Calibration is most important & heart of any process instrument. There are many definition for calibration i am also trying to describe it a calibration is a process where a known value is applied to the instrument which is under calibration from the master instrument at various step in suitable temp and environment. Repeat & reproductive of process and note down the output.If Output come as same the input of master instrument instrument is ok otherwise set the zero & span and repeat the process
